If the worst human rights abuse in the world is building an apartment building in the wrong place, so any mistake-- decisions made by my own city council may fit into that category--we in this room have heard such incredible human rights abuses that those who think that the only nation worthy of sanctions is one that builds apartment buildings in the wrong place is very--it is anti-Semitism, plain and simple.
Said by
Ted Poe
Republican · Texas

Editor's note · Context

Criticizes the focus on Israeli construction as a human rights abuse while ignoring larger issues.
